About This Item

Details

  • Made with real beef for a taste dogs love, plus easily digestible oatmeal, which is gentle on the stomach and digestive system.
  • Natural prebiotic fiber nourishes specific intestinal bacteria for digestive health.
  • Includes linoleic acid, an omega fatty acid, for healthy skin and coat and contains no wheat, soy, or artificial colors, flavors, or preservatives.
  • High protein helps maintain lean muscles, while the highly digestible formula supports optimal nutrient delivery.
  • Purina Pro Plan dog food provides 23 essential vitamins and minerals and 100 percent complete and balanced nutrition for adult dogs.

Is this in pate form or cuts?

Answer by ChewyJan 11, 2026
The Purina Pro Plan Adult Sensitive Skin & Stomach Beef & Oat Meal Entree Wet Dog Food is in pate form.

What is the phosphorus and sodium content?

Answer by ChewyOct 02, 2023
This recipe contains 0.24% Phosphorus on an as fed basis and 0.98% Phosphorus on a dry matter basis.

What type of liver is in this?

Answer by ChewyJun 29, 2025
The liver is derived from beef. Conversely, when beef is not included in the formula or product descriptor, the liver used is typically from pork or poultry.
